Default car radio install help please

Hi all,

I have a 1990 Corolla, and I' m swapping out the radio. I have the old
raqdio out and naturally the wiring diagram I have (from Haynes) is
not showing enough wires or in the right colors.

If someone could help me identify these wires I would be very
appreciative. I have 2 molex plugs, one with 5 wires and one with
eight.

The 5 wire plug has:
red w/ blue rings
white w/ brown rings
white w/ green stripe
yellow w/ brown rings
black w/ brown rings


The 8 wire plug has:
green w/ sliver rings
blue w/ yellow stripe & silver rings
grey with silver rings
brown w/ silver rings
violet w/ silver rings
dark(er) blue w/ silver rings
light puke green
pink w/ silver rings


For the new unit I need to identify the 4 pairs of speaker wires; the
ground; constantly hot wire; and the lead the goes hot with the
ignition "ACC"
